History

Red Larkspur (Delphinium spp.) has a rich history in traditional herbal medicine, especially across Europe and Asia. While modern use often focuses on ornamental value, historical texts reveal that Red Larkspur was once prized for its potent medicinal qualities. Folk healers utilized various parts of the plant—primarily the seeds and flowers—as natural remedies for an array of ailments.

One of the earliest documented uses of Red Larkspur was as a treatment for lice and other parasites; powdered seeds were sprinkled in hair or mixed into topical ointments for their reputed insecticidal properties. Additionally, Red Larkspur was employed in poultices to soothe wounds, burns, and skin irritations, believed to speed healing through its gentle astringency. Some traditions also brewed Larkspur infusions as a mild sedative to ease anxiety and promote restful sleep, highlighting its versatility in folk medicine.

Red Larkspur was frequently combined with other botanicals to enhance its effects. In traditional herbal blends, it was paired with calming herbs such as valerian, chamomile, or lavender to create synergistic remedies for nervous tension and insomnia. Its inclusion in multi-herb ointments and washes underscored its reputation for supporting skin health and overall well-being.

While caution is advised due to the plant’s natural alkaloids, which can be toxic in high doses, careful, knowledgeable preparation historically allowed communities to harness Red Larkspur’s benefits safely. Traditional and scientific validation

Red Larkspur (Delphinium cardinale) has a long history of use in traditional herbal remedies, particularly among Native American communities in North America. Historically, various parts of the Red Larkspur plant have been utilized for their purported medicinal properties, most notably for their potential to support respiratory health, relieve pain, and address minor skin irritations. Folk medicine practitioners have valued its extracts for their believed soothing and anti-inflammatory effects.

From a scientific perspective, research into Red Larkspur is still in its early stages. The plant contains a variety of alkaloids, some of which have been studied for their potential biological activities. Preliminary laboratory studies suggest that these compounds may possess mild analgesic and anti-inflammatory properties. However, it is important to note that the presence of certain alkaloids has also raised concerns about toxicity, emphasizing the need for careful preparation and dosing.

To date, there are limited clinical studies directly evaluating Red Larkspur’s safety and efficacy in humans. Most available evidence comes from animal studies or in vitro research, which, while promising, are not sufficient to confirm its benefits or safety in nutritional products.
